To communicate the goals and service offerings of the Agency to the community. To facilitate and coordinate the transfer of patients from hospital or SNF and various health care organizations to the care of the Agency.
To help educate and inform the community, families, and clients about the services the Agency provides. To help clients and families with resources, support, and coordinate appropriate care.
To help build relationships and the Company.
Essential Functions:
Physical Requirements: Visual/hearing ability sufficient to comprehend written/oral communication. Ability to deal effectively with stress.
Working Conditions: Works in office areas as well as in client homes and in assisted and independent living facilities. Sits, stands, bends, lifts, and moves intermittently during working hours. Interacts with clients, family members, staff, visitors, government agencies/personnel, etc., under all conditions/circumstances. Is subject to hostile and emotionally upset clients, family members, staff, visitors, etc. under all conditions/circumstances. Is involved in community/civic health matters/projects. May be exposed to infectious waste, diseases, conditions, etc., including exposure to HIV and hepatitis viruses. Communicates with the medical staff, nursing staff, and other supervisors. Maintains a liaison with clients, their families, support staff, etc. to assure that the clients' needs are continually met.
Qualifications: Medical knowledge with at least three (3) years in community or home health care environment. Communications, sales and marketing experience required.
